Post viscous-coupling center differential

Does this fail on the 993tt ?? What would be the symptoms?

Hi:

Yessir, these do break on these cars and will give a RWD car, only.

It will feel rather unsettled on corner exit under power, and sensitive people will feel it in their hands since the front wheels get no power.

On disassembly, one finds that the viscous coupler unit has cracked apart and allowed the silicone fluid to mix with the gear oil. Voila',.......2WD car only.
